Lowest-paying jobs in Northeast Louisiana
238 occupations with published wages, ranked
The lowest published median wage in Northeast Louisiana belongs to Waiters and Waitresses, at $15,540 per year. The highest is $283,600.
The 10 lowest-paying occupations
| # | Occupation | Median | Jobs | Relative |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Waiters and Waitresses | $15,540 | 640 | |
| 2 | Bartenders | $18,720 | 130 | |
| 3 | Food Preparation and Serving Related Workers, All Other | $19,540 | 80 | |
| 4 | Amusement and Recreation Attendants | $19,920 | 30 | |
| 5 | Hosts and Hostesses, Restaurant, Lounge, and Coffee Shop | $20,120 | 120 | |
| 6 | Physical Therapist Aides | $21,050 | 90 | |
| 7 | Home Health and Personal Care Aides | $21,570 | 2,490 | |
| 8 | School Bus Monitors | $21,620 | 50 | |
| 9 | Fast Food and Counter Workers | $21,810 | 1,930 | |
| 10 | Food Preparation Workers | $22,300 | 930 |

Source and methodology
U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ics, Occupational Employment and Wage Statistics, May 2025 Rankings cover only occupations for which a median wage was published; occupations the survey suppressed do not appear.
